DCM Limited issued Notice of Forfeiture and Termination to GCD Prime (Developer) under Joint Development Agreement dated August 11, 2022
Board meeting held on November 1, 2025 (1:30 PM to 1:50 PM) approved the termination
Termination reason: Inordinate delay and continuing breaches by Developer in obtaining revocation of suspension order for project license
Developer paid amounts to DCM under JDA to be forfeited after 15 days from notice receipt
JDA concerned development of 68.35 acres of company land at Village Bir Hisar, Sector-23, Hisar, Haryana under Deen Dayal Jan Awas Yojana-2016 (DDJAY-2016)
Project Background
License No. 179 of 2022 obtained on November 7, 2022 from Director, Town and Country Planning, Haryana
HRERA Registration No. HRERA-PKL-HSR-427-2023 obtained on March 15, 2023
License suspended on April 18, 2023 by Director General, Town and Country Planning, Haryana
HRERA registration kept in abeyance, escrow account (HDFC Bank A/c No. 00030350008901) frozen
March 19, 2026 Disclosure
Company received Section 21 notice under Arbitration and Conciliation Act, 1996 from GCD Prime on March 18, 2026
Notice invoked arbitration under Clause 14 of JDA
Financial implication: Not determinable at that stage
July 29, 2026 Disclosure (Current)
Hon'ble Delhi High Court order dated July 28, 2026 dismissed GCD Prime's Section 9 petition
Order received by company at 7:30 PM on July 28, 2026
Court dismissed prayers for:
Stay on Termination Notice dated November 1, 2025
Restraint on DCM from interfering with GCD Prime's legal rights concerning the land
Restraint on creating third-party rights on the land
Court Proceedings Details
Case: O.M.P.(I) (COMM.) 472/2025 (M/S GCD PRIME vs DCM LIMITED)
Judgment reserved on: March 19, 2026
Judgment pronounced on: July 28, 2026
Presiding Judge: Hon'ble Mr. Justice Jasmeet Singh
GCD Prime claimed approximately ₹72 crores expenditure on the project
Sole Arbitrator Justice (Retd.) Badar Durrez Ahmed appointed for arbitration proceedings
Financial Implications
As per disclosures: "Not determinable at this stage"
No quantified financial impact disclosed
Developer claims investments of approximately ₹72 crores including:
₹30 crore deposit for Term Sheet
₹6 crore additional deposit
₹10 crore adjustable deposit
₹5.88 crore external development charges
₹50.10 lakh license fee
₹7.97 crore bank guarantees
₹1.50 crore stamp duty
₹15.51 lakh RERA registration
₹10 lakh other approvals
₹5 crore on-site development work
Current Status
JDA remains terminated as per November 1, 2025 notice
Delhi High Court upheld DCM's position
Arbitration proceedings pending before sole arbitrator
Company free to deal with the land parcel without restrictions from GCD Prime
